Oklahoma president, AD meet with Pac-10 officials

NORMAN, Okla. (AP) -- Pacific-10 Conference officials have met with top University of Oklahoma officials, a spokesman for the university's president says.

A spokesman for Oklahoma President David Boren said Boren and athletic director Joe Castiglione "had a very cordial and informative meeting" Saturday with Pac-10 commissioner Larry Scott and deputy commissioner Kevin Weiberg. Boren spokesman Jay Doyle would not elaborate.

Oklahoma regents will meet Wednesday "to weight possible conference options," Doyle says.

Weiberg is a former commissioner of the Big 12, which lost Colorado to the Pac-10 and Nebraska to the Big Ten last week.
